A semicircle has an area of 76.97 squared km. Find it’s radius

Answer:

7 km

Step-by-step explanation:

Substitute:

The equation for area of a semi-circle is [tex]\frac{r^{2}\pi }{2}[/tex]

A =  [tex]\frac{r^{2}\pi }{2}[/tex]

76.97 =  [tex]\frac{r^{2}\pi }{2}[/tex]

Multiply by 2 on both sides:

2(76.97) = ( [tex]\frac{r^{2}\pi }{2}[/tex])2

153.94 = [tex]r^{2} \pi[/tex]

Divide by pi on both sides:

153.94 = [tex]r^{2} \pi[/tex]

/pi           /pi

49.03 ≈ [tex]r^{2}[/tex]

Find the square root:

[tex]\sqrt{49.03} =\sqrt{r^{2} }[/tex]

7 = r
